Installing Twinmotion with SketchUp: A Step-by-Step Guide

Prerequisites for Installation

Before you start the installation process, ensure you have the following:

  1. Latest Version of Twinmotion: Verify that you are downloading the most recent version of Twinmotion. This is crucial for compatibility and access to the latest features.

  2. Epic Games Launcher: Make sure you have the Epic Games Launcher installed on your computer. This platform is necessary for downloading and managing Twinmotion.

  3. SketchUp Closed: Close any instances of SketchUp or Twinmotion that are currently running. This will prevent any conflicts during the installation process.

Step-by-Step Installation of Twinmotion

  1. Download Epic Games Launcher: Navigate to the Epic Games website and download the Epic Games Launcher if you haven’t done so already. Follow the prompts to install it on your computer.

  2. Create or Log in to Your Epic Games Account: Open the Epic Games Launcher and either log in with your existing credentials or create a new account if you’re a new user.

  3. Locate Twinmotion: Once logged in, look for the Twinmotion section in the top menu of the Epic Games Launcher. Click on it to access the Twinmotion download option.

  4. Initiate the Installation: Click on the “Install” button to begin the download and installation process. Select your desired installation location on your computer when prompted.

  5. Wait for the Installation to Complete: The installation time may vary based on your internet connection and system performance. Be patient and allow the process to finish.

  6. Launch Twinmotion: After installation is complete, launch Twinmotion from the Epic Games Launcher. You’ll now have access to the software and can start creating visuals for your projects.

Integrating Twinmotion with SketchUp

  1. Install the Twinmotion Plugin for SketchUp: To integrate Twinmotion with SketchUp, download the Twinmotion Direct Link plugin. Ensure SketchUp is closed during this process.

  2. Open SketchUp: Start SketchUp after successfully installing the plugin. Navigate to your preferences and enable the Twinmotion plugin.

  3. Importing Your Model: Open the model you wish to visualize in Twinmotion. Once your model is ready, use the Twinmotion plugin to export directly to Twinmotion without needing to save it as a different file format.

  4. Using Twinmotion for Visualization: After exporting your model, switch to Twinmotion, where you can apply materials, lighting, and environmental effects to enhance your presentation.
